Explanation:
Plasma is a state of matter in which atoms are ionized, so electrons are not bound to nuclei and move freely. In this mix, you have free electrons and positively charged ions that can move and interact with each other and with electromagnetic fields. These free charges give plasma its distinctive behaviors, like electrical conductivity and responsiveness to magnetic fields, and it can emit light as electrons recombine with ions.
